About Data Acquisition - Touch Screen Controllers


Touch screen controllers are integrated circuits designed to interface with touch-sensitive displays, allowing users to interact with electronic devices through touch gestures. These controllers typically include analog front-end circuits for sensing touch inputs, digital signal processing units for gesture recognition and tracking, and communication interfaces for connecting to the host processor. They enable precise and responsive touch input functionality in a wide range of applications such as smartphones, tablets, industrial control panels, and automotive infotainment systems.
